Mark D. Minden is a scholar working on Hematology, Molecular Biology and Oncology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Mark D. Minden has authored 493 papers receiving a total of 22.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 290 papers in Hematology, 211 papers in Molecular Biology and 122 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Mark D. Minden’s work include Acute Myeloid Leukemia Research (234 papers), Chronic Myeloid Leukemia Treatments (87 papers) and Acute Lymphoblastic Leukemia research (84 papers). Mark D. Minden is often cited by papers focused on Acute Myeloid Leukemia Research (234 papers), Chronic Myeloid Leukemia Treatments (87 papers) and Acute Lymphoblastic Leukemia research (84 papers). Mark D. Minden coll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and Germany. Mark D. Minden's co-authors include Aaron D. Schimmer, Joseph Brandwein, Vikas Gupta, Hans A. Messner and John E. Dick and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and Cell.
